Market Overview
The electric boat market is expanding rapidly, fueled by the increasing focus on reducing greenhouse gas emissions and mitigating the impact of climate change. The rising awareness regarding environmental sustainability, coupled with stringent regulatory policies, has accelerated the adoption of electric propulsion systems in marine applications. The market is also benefiting from innovations in battery technology, which have significantly improved the range, efficiency, and affordability of electric boats. Additionally, the integration of smart technologies, such as IoT-based monitoring systems and autonomous navigation features, is further enhancing the appeal of electric boats among consumers and commercial operators alike.
The global electric boat market size was valued at USD 4,520.0 million in 2023 and is projected to grow from USD 4,955.3 million in 2024 to USD 10,373.9 million by 2031, exhibiting a CAGR of 11.13% during the forecast period.
Key Market Trends
The electric boat market is witnessing several transformative trends that are shaping its growth trajectory. One of the most prominent trends is the increasing penetration of lithium-ion batteries, which offer higher energy density, faster charging times, and extended lifespan compared to traditional lead-acid batteries. Additionally, the development of solar-powered electric boats is gaining traction, as manufacturers explore renewable energy solutions to enhance efficiency and reduce reliance on conventional charging infrastructure.
Another noteworthy trend is the rising investment in research and development (R&D) by major players to improve battery performance, lightweight materials, and vessel design. Companies are also focusing on the integration of advanced propulsion systems, including hybrid-electric and hydrogen fuel cell technologies, to further enhance the capabilities of electric boats. Moreover, the increasing adoption of autonomous and AI-driven navigation systems is expected to redefine the market landscape in the coming years.
Rising Demand for Electric Boats
The demand for electric boats is surging across various applications, including leisure, commercial, and military sectors. The recreational boating industry, in particular, is witnessing robust demand for electric-powered yachts, sailboats, and pontoons, driven by affluent consumers seeking sustainable alternatives for luxury marine experiences. The commercial sector is also adopting electric ferries, passenger boats, and fishing vessels to comply with stringent emission regulations and reduce fuel costs.
Furthermore, the defense and security sector is increasingly exploring electric propulsion solutions for surveillance and patrolling operations, given their silent operation and lower thermal signature. The demand for electric boats is further reinforced by rising fuel prices and the growing need for cost-effective and low-maintenance marine transportation solutions.
